DevicePilot logo DevicePilot

DevicePilot is a universal cloud-based software service allowing you to easily locate, monitor and manage your connected devices at scale.

Functionize logo Functionize

Functionize combines natural language processing, deep-learning ML models and other AI-based technologies to empower your team to build tests faster that donโ€™t break and run at scale in the cloud.

DevicePilot features and specs

  • Scalability
    DevicePilot can scale to handle a large number of connected devices, making it suitable for IoT deployments of any size.
  • Real-time Monitoring
    Real-time monitoring capabilities allow for immediate insights into device performance and status.
  • Automation
    Automation features enable users to set rules and triggers for device operations, reducing manual intervention and increasing efficiency.
  • Custom Dashboards
    Customizable dashboards allow users to create tailored views and reports, which can be helpful for specific operational needs.
  • Integration
    Seamless integration options with other IoT platforms and tools, enhancing its functional ecosystem.
  • User-friendly Interface
    The intuitive and user-friendly interface makes it easier for users with varying technical expertise to manage their devices.

Possible disadvantages of DevicePilot

  • Cost
    Depending on the scale of deployment, the cost can become significant, which might be a concern for smaller projects or startups.
  • Complexity
    For smaller, simpler use cases, the extensive features may introduce unnecessary complexity.
  • Learning Curve
    New users may face a learning curve when first getting started with the platform, especially if they are not familiar with IoT management tools.
  • Customization Limitations
    While it offers customizable dashboards, there might be limitations in customizability for very specific or niche requirements.

Functionize features and specs

  • AI-Powered Testing
    Functionize uses AI and machine learning to create, execute, and maintain test cases, which can lead to increased efficiency and accuracy in the testing process.
  • Cross-Browser Testing
    Functionize allows for testing across a wide range of browsers, ensuring compatibility and consistent user experiences across different platforms.
  • Scalability
    The platform's cloud-based architecture allows for scalable testing solutions, accommodating various testing needs from small projects to large enterprise applications.
  • Smart Load Testing
    Functionize provides smart load testing capabilities which simulate real-world user loads to uncover performance bottlenecks and optimize application performance.
  • Ease of Use
    Despite its advanced capabilities, Functionize provides a user-friendly interface that enables both technical and non-technical team members to use the platform effectively.

Possible disadvantages of Functionize

  • Pricing Structure
    Functionize's pricing can be a potential drawback for smaller companies or independent developers as it may be on the higher side compared to other solutions.
  • Learning Curve
    While designed to be user-friendly, the advanced features and AI capabilities may still require a learning curve for new users to fully leverage the platform.
  • Limited Offline Testing
    As a cloud-based solution, Functionize may have limitations when it comes to testing local environments or applications that require extensive offline capabilities.
  • Dependency on Internet Connectivity
    Being a cloud-based service, Functionize requires a stable internet connection to function optimally, which might be a limitation in areas with unreliable connectivity.
  • Customization Limitations
    Although Functionize provides a wide range of features, there might be some limitations in customizing testing scenarios specific to certain unique or proprietary setups.

Analysis of DevicePilot

Overall verdict

  • DevicePilot is generally considered a good choice for businesses that need to manage large fleets of IoT devices. Its ease of use, coupled with powerful features, makes it a valuable tool for many IoT-focused businesses. However, as with any service, it's essential to assess if it aligns with your specific needs and requirements.

Why this product is good

  • DevicePilot is a service that provides SaaS for IoT operations analytics and automation. It allows companies to efficiently manage, monitor, and automate operations for their IoT devices at scale. Users appreciate its user-friendly interface, robust analytics, and flexible automation capabilities, which can save time and help optimize performance.

Recommended for

    DevicePilot is recommended for businesses and organizations that require managing and automating operations across large numbers of IoT devices. It's particularly beneficial for sectors such as smart cities, energy management, and manufacturing, where IoT is heavily utilized.
